A good buy if you are okay with paying a bit premium for a Sony
Jan 21, 2008Rating: 8 out of 10 (Excellent)
Pros: Solid and sharp image, with all the necessary ports
Cons: Unimaginative design, ports all at the back, and not suitable for non-HD satellite TV viewing
Opinion:
Bought this LCD TV (RM8999) bundled together with Sony's DAV-DZ850KW (RM2999) home theater system, for RM11000. After about 2 months of research, finally settled on Sony although I know I have to pay premium price just because its a Sony.
Have been watching Astro (Msia's satellite TV) and DVDs on the LCD for the past few days. Pictures quality from DVDs is top notch, with crystal clear details that I would never be able to notice during the old CRT days. But the same can't be said of Astro's picture quality.
Although came with the so-called Astro Viewing Enhancement, hardcore AV aficionados would find the Astro picture quality hard to stomach. Besides stretched images due to big and wide 46' size of the screen, the picture is quite pixelated too.
